I've got a 2006 Gen 1 Insight. I notice that all of the buttons for the climate control are lit when the headlights are one except the "mode" and "fan speed" buttons. Naturally, these are the two I use most often and it would be nice to see them at night. Of course, I can guess which one to push and usually be right. So, two questions. Am I right in assuming these two buttons should be lit like the rest and, can this be fixed with new bulbs (not that I relish the idea of trying to get take the climate control unit out of the dash!) or are the lights integrated into the unit so the whole thing would have to be replaced (not likely that's going to happen!).
I have the 04-06 bezel and all buttons are illuminated. Typically there is a bulb that you can replace in each button. My original 2001 bezel had those illuminated as well. It's similar to other Hondas. A few lights that illuminate the area around them. Looks like two different types, with two of each. Once you remove the bezel, these just pop right out and the bulb is nested into them. I suspect you have one or more bulbs burned out.
HTH:
I think there is a 5th on at the bottom next to the white plug. I forgot to circle that one.

Thanks much for your help! Now, for removing the bezel. Don't want to use a hammer or a crow bar 8>). I doubt trying to go through the radio opening would work with my big hands and no visibility back there. Any ideas?
The process is broken down in the service manual (which is available as a PDF free through this site).
Basically you remove the small cover to the right of the vent to gain access to one of the three screws. The other two are in the cluster area. I had to drop/lower the steering column (which is three screws for the column cover and four 12mm nuts to drop the column itself) in order to get my cluster bezel off. (That wasn't listed in the service manual, but made things a lot easier.) Be very carefule when prying the thing off. I cracked the plastic one one of the ones I was removing:
